Solution Overview

Problem

Traditional canvases are heavy, expensive, and difficult to store without causing damage to the canvas and the painted image due to the repeated mounting and unmounting process from wooden stretcher frames.

Innovation Solution

A foldable canvas blank with a working panel and flexible hinged panels that can be easily folded into a compact form, using hinges and locking slots to secure the panels in place, allowing for easy storage and use without the need for a stretcher frame.

Data Source

PatentUS10850556B2Foldable canvas blank
Publication Date: 2020.12.01 PRATT CORRUGATED HOLDINGS INC
  • US10850556B2 patent drawing
  • US10850556B2 patent drawing
  • US10850556B2 patent drawing

AI summary

A foldable canvas blank includes a working panel, the working panel comprising a top end, a bottom end, a right side, and a left side; a top end panel flexibly attached to the top end by a first top end hinge, the top end panel defining a top end locking slot extending through the top end panel; and a right side panel flexibly attached to the right side by a first right side hinge, the right side panel defining a right side edge surface distal from the working panel, the right side panel defining a right side locking slot, the right side locking slot intersecting the right side edge surface and extending inwards towards the working panel, the right side locking slot configured to engage the top end locking slot to secure the top end panel to the right side panel.
